Smelterville’s housing market, like many in North Idaho, presents a distinct blend of opportunity and challenge. You might be looking at a historic fixer-upper, a newer build on the outskirts, or a property with unique characteristics influenced by the area's mining history. An independent mortgage broker based in Shoshone County or nearby Coeur d'Alene has their finger on the pulse of what local appraisers are looking for and which lenders are most familiar with our property types. They understand the nuances of well water and septic systems common in the area, and can guide you toward loan products that accommodate them, avoiding last-minute hurdles.

Crucially, an independent broker has access to a wide network of lenders, including regional banks and credit unions that might offer favorable terms on Idaho properties. They can be your advocate for Idaho-specific programs, such as the Idaho Housing and Finance Association (IHFA) loan programs. These programs offer competitive rates and down payment assistance for qualified buyers, which can be a game-changer for first-time homebuyers or those with moderate incomes looking to settle in Smelterville. A local broker will know the ins and outs of these programs and if you’re a good candidate.
